Wolverhampton Train Station is equipped with an array of facilities to make your visit as comfortable as possible. Ticket purchasing is a breeze with an accessible ticket office open from 05:30 to 22:30 on weekdays and slightly reduced hours on Sundays. Ticket machines are available to collect tickets bought online, though they are not currently accessible for those with disabilities. For those needing additional support, the station boasts an induction loop, staffed assistance points throughout the station, and CCTV for added safety.
Accessibility is a priority at the station, which is classified as a step-free access category A station. This means all platforms are accessible without steps, which is great news for travelers with mobility concerns. The station also offers 27 accessible parking spaces. However, it's important to note that there are no smartcard facilities, so you’ll need to bring your ticket or collect it from the machines.
Travelers can relax in the comfortable waiting areas or enjoy a moment in the first-class lounge if you have the appropriate ticket. Refreshment facilities are conveniently located throughout the station to grab a bite or a coffee on the go, and ATMs are also available.

While Gathurst Station might not boast a ticket office, it is equipped with a ticket machine, ensuring you can purchase and collect your online tickets with ease. The convenience isn't limited to ticketing; accessible ticket machines and an induction loop ensure that facilities cater to a broad range of needs.
For those needing assistance, while there is no staff help, customer help points are available. If you're traveling with a disability, step-free access is available to certain parts of the station. However, transferring between platforms requires crossing Gathurst Road. It’s advised to review the station's 360-degree map for a visual guide to your route within the station environment. For any further assistance, Passenger Assist services can be booked in advance.
Gathurst offers various transport connections beyond rail. The Rail Replacement Service ensures smooth transitions during disruptions, with buses picking up on Gathurst Road. Taxi services can be conveniently arranged using Cab4U, and printable links for bus timetables can be accessed for further journey planning.
